Ingredients

Before we get into the step-by-step process, let’s gather all the necessary ingredients for Casey’s pizza dough:

  • 3 cups all-purpose flour
  • 2 1/4 teaspoons active dry yeast
  • 1 teaspoon sugar
  • 1 teaspoon salt
  • 1 cup warm water
  • 1 tablespoon olive oil

Make sure you have all these ingredients ready on your kitchen counter before you begin.

Instructions

Now that you have your ingredients ready, it’s time to dive into the step-by-step instructions for making Casey’s pizza dough:

  1. In a small bowl, combine the warm water, sugar, and yeast. Stir gently and let it sit for about 5 minutes until the mixture becomes frothy. This indicates that the yeast is activated and ready to use.
  2. In a large mixing bowl, combine the flour and salt. Make a well in the center of the bowl.
  3. Pour the yeast mixture and olive oil into the well in the flour mixture.
  4. Using a wooden spoon or your hands, gradually mix the ingredients together until they form a shaggy dough.
  5. Transfer the dough onto a clean, lightly floured surface and knead it for about 7-10 minutes. Kneading helps develop the gluten in the dough, giving it elasticity and a nice texture. If the dough feels too sticky, add a little more flour.
  6. Once the dough is smooth and elastic, shape it into a ball and place it in a greased bowl. Turn the dough in the bowl to ensure it is coated in oil, which prevents it from drying out.
  7. Cover the bowl with a clean kitchen towel or plastic wrap and let the dough rise in a warm, draft-free area for about 1-2 hours, or until it has doubled in size. The time needed for rising may vary depending on the temperature of your kitchen.
  8. After the dough has risen, punch it down to release any air bubbles that may have formed. This step helps ensure an even texture throughout the crust.
  9. Divide the dough into two equal portions. At this point, you can either use both portions to make two pizzas or refrigerate one portion for later use. Refrigerating the dough can enhance the flavor and texture, so it’s a great option if you’re planning to make pizza the next day.
  10. Shape each portion of dough into a ball and let them rest for about 15-20 minutes. This allows the gluten to relax, making it easier to stretch and shape the dough.
  11. Your Casey’s pizza dough is now ready to be transformed into a delicious homemade pizza!

Tips and Tricks

Here are some tips and tricks to ensure you achieve a perfect Casey’s pizza dough:

  • For the best results, use active dry yeast and make sure it’s not expired. Expired yeast may lead to a dough that doesn’t rise properly.
  • Using warm water (around 110°F/43°C) is essential to activate the yeast. Water that’s too hot can kill the yeast, while water that’s too cold won’t activate it.
  • If you prefer a thinner crust, you can divide the dough into three portions instead of two. This will give you smaller-sized pizzas with a thinner base.
  • Experiment with different toppings and sauces to personalize your pizza. Whether it’s a classic Margherita or a barbecue chicken pizza, Casey’s pizza dough serves as the perfect canvas for your culinary creativity.
  • If you’re short on time, you can use a stand mixer with a dough hook attachment to knead the dough instead of doing it by hand. Simply mix the ingredients together in the mixer, then knead it on medium speed for about 5 minutes until the dough is smooth and elastic.

Frequently Asked Questions

What are the ingredients for Casey’s pizza dough recipe?

The ingredients for Casey’s pizza dough recipe include all-purpose flour, yeast, sugar, salt, warm water, and olive oil.

How long does it take to make Casey’s pizza dough?

The process of making Casey’s pizza dough usually takes about 1 hour and 30 minutes, including the time for the dough to rise.

Can I use whole wheat flour instead of all-purpose flour for Casey’s pizza dough?

Yes, you can substitute whole wheat flour for all-purpose flour in Casey’s pizza dough recipe. However, keep in mind that the texture and taste of the dough may be slightly different.

Do I need a stand mixer to make Casey’s pizza dough?

No, you don’t need a stand mixer to make Casey’s pizza dough. You can mix the ingredients by hand and knead the dough until it becomes smooth and elastic.

Can I freeze Casey’s pizza dough?

Yes, you can freeze Casey’s pizza dough. After preparing the dough, divide it into individual portions, wrap each portion tightly in plastic wrap, and place them in a freezer bag. Frozen dough can be stored for up to 3 months.
